  4. 1. (Government, Politics & Diplomacy) a territory governed as a unit of a country or empire. 2. (Human Geography) a district, territory, or region. 3. (Human Geography) the provinces ( plural) those parts of a country lying outside the capital and other large cities and regarded as outside the mainstream of sophisticated culture. 4.

  5. sphere or field of activity or authority, as of a person; office, function, or business: Such decisions do not lie within his province. a major subdivision of British India. an ecclesiastical territorial division, as that within which an archbishop or a metropolitan exercises jurisdiction.
